On Thu, 2010-12-09 at 02:40 +0000, Asbjoern Sloth Toennesen wrote:
> Swap argument order in order to avoid checkpatch treating it as an
> unary operation, instead of an binary one, and obtain consistency
> with the 3 other similar assignments in netdev.c (tdlen & rdlen).
>
> This patch fixes 3 checkpatch errors.

You have got to be kidding. If the checkpatch warning offends you, fix
the bug in checkpatch instead of changing perfectly good code.
